What is the simplified expression for Negative 3 (2 x minus y) + 2 y + 2 (x + y)?
Lana71 [14]

Answer:

7y - 4x

Step-by-step explanation:

-3 (2x-y)+2y+2(x+y)\\

Step 1:  Open the brackets

= -6x+3y +2y +2(x+y)\\=-6x +3y + 2y +2x + 2y

Step 2: Bring the similar variables together

=-6x +2x \ +3y + 2y + 2y

Step 3: Simplify by adding/subtracting the coefficients of the similar variables

= - 4x +7y

Step 4: Rearrange as required.

Solve the following equation algebraically<br>4x^2 = 100​
Licemer1 [7]

Answer:

x  = ±5

Step-by-step explanation:

4x^2 = 100​

Divide each side by 4

4/4x^2 = 100/4

x^2 = 25

Take the square root of each side

​sqrt(x^2) = ±sqrt(25)

x  = ±5
